MySQL是一种关系型数据库管理系统,它不区分大小写,这意味着在MySQL中,数据库名、表名、列名等标识符默认是不区分大小写的。但是,MySQL的代码(SQL语句)本身是区分大小写的,因为SQL关键字和函数名是区分大小写的。
SELECT
和select
会被视为不同的关键字。SELECT
, FROM
, WHERE
等,这些关键字是区分大小写的。如果你遇到了与MySQL代码大小写相关的问题,可能是因为:
-- 创建数据库
CREATE DATABASE mydatabase;
-- 创建表
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(255) NOT NULL,
email VARCHAR(255) NOT NULL
);
-- 插入数据
INSERT INTO users (username, email) VALUES ('JohnDoe', 'john@example.com');
-- 查询数据
SELECT * FROM users WHERE username = 'JohnDoe';
通过了解这些基础概念和相关优势,你可以更好地管理和编写MySQL代码,避免因大小写问题导致的错误。
领取专属 10元无门槛券
手把手带您无忧上云